Auto Pause
An automatic pause can be inserted between sets of digits
in a similar manner as manual pauses. To enter automatic
pause marks, enter in the telephone number; press
M82
. A "," (comma) is displayed after the phone
number. Enter in the next set of digits. If necessary, press
M82
to insert another automatic pause and then
enter in the next set of digits. When the automated system
telephone number is dialed, your phone waits approxi-
mately three seconds at each automatic pause mark and
then automatically transmits the remaining sets of digits.
